AO55 FDA is a 2005 Toyota Corolla in Silver with a 1,598cc petrol engine. This vehicle has been through 22 MOT tests with a personal pass rate of 86.4%.
Across all 2005 Toyota Corolla models, the average MOT pass rate is 77.1% with a typical mileage of 70,401 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Toyota Corolla f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 151,978 recorded failures. If you're considering buying AO55 FDA, it's worth having these areas checked by a mechanic before committing.
The Toyota Corolla typically stays on UK roads for around 36 years. At 21 years old, this Toyota Corolla is well into its expected lifespan but still has years ahead.
